My Bestie, Boo
Weighing The Love Scales
he was my best friend
he’d been with me for years
at the head of my bed
wiped away all my tears
soft green scaly skin
and short little arms
I was me with him
he kept me from harm
everywhere that I’d go
he was sure to go too
I was never alone
with my bestest friend, boo
he loved to watch movies
and make forts in my room
his fashion was groovy
as we stomped around, going boom
the day we packed him away
he held that smile on his face
when I have a baby one day
I’ll tuck him in their embrace
and they’ll make more adventures
becoming the best of friends
conquering the world together
because love like that never ends
